Cost
Qualtrics is a paid subscription and not all divisions participate to support it.
Free for Divisions that have contributed to the enterprise costs of Qualtrics (SOLES, SBA, Institutional Research, Student Affairs, Academic Affairs, ITS, CAS, and School of Engineering).
Fees are negotiated for use by groups in Divisions that did not contribute to the cost of the Qualtrics license.

If you are not a member of a paid division, you will need to provide a cost center code to get started with Qualtrics at USD. Send your inquiry to qualtrics@sandiego.edu and indicate the number of staff members in your division who will need Qualtrics access. The cost of opting in for this cost-sharing depends on the size of the school/department (the range varies between $500 for a 3-5 person account, and up to $2,000 for a large unit).
Instructions
Log In
Log in to Qualtrics with your USD One username and password. The first time you log in to Qualtrics, your Qualtrics account will be auto-generated. Agree to the USD Qualtrics Terms of Use, when prompted.
Welcome to Qualtrics
You will then get a “Welcome to Qualtrics” page but the Create new project button will be grayed out and you will not be able to create a new project.
Faculty Support
It is at this point that your request for a Qualtrics account will be emailed by Qualtrics to FacultySupport@sandiego.edu. Faculty Support will verify you are part of a participating division and, if you are, approve your request. You will then get an email saying you can now log in with your USD One credentials.
If your division does not participate in Qualtrics your request will be denied and you will receive an email you telling how to proceed with your request. NOTE: Please keep in mind, if you already have a Qualtrics account created prior to this request via www.qualtrics.com, that account will not be associated in any way with your USD Qualtrics account.
Support
Account login problems are supported through the Help Desk. All other support for Qualtrics is provided by the vendor by going to www.qualtrics.com/university.
When logged in to your Qualtrics account, you can use the Help and Tutorials link to access extensive online training materials. Email and phone contact information for individual support is also provided.
If you are collaborating surveys with someone with SSO from outside of your organization, then you can share with any email address that user has access to. They will receive a secure *collaboration code*, log into the Qualtrics account of their choice, and enter the code.
